Synopsis

Collection of surreal erotic grotesque stories.

1. Boku no Shounen Jidai (My Youth)
2. Apparition
3. Proletariat no Hisokana Tanoshimi (The Proletarians' Secret Playtime)
4. America Umare no Celluloid (Celluloid Made in America)
5. Vampire
6. Kusare Omeko ni DDT (DDT for a Rotten War)
7-8. Arakajime Funou no Koibito-tachi 1, 2 (Impotent Boyfriends Since the Beginning)
9. Shoujo Jigoku (Female Hell)
10. Mottomo Kusai Yuugi (The Stinkiest Game)
11. Tsuki yori no Shisha (Messenger of the Moon)
12. Kiseki no Hito (The Miraculous Man)
13. Doutei Kawayanosuke: Ore no Na wa Minus (My Name is Shit)

I didn't enjoy DDT as much as some of the other Suehiro Maruo I've read but I suspect it's because I was on a bender and read three of his books in rapid succession and got burned out on the shock.

Whereas in Ultra Gash Inferno I enjoyed the stories themselves, here the stories aren't that compelling, and they make a lot less sense. The good news is that the art here is very good and interesting, and leans all-in on Maruo's influences from the 1910s-1930s.
